Pärchentausch München is an intriguing piece that immerses you in a distinctly local atmosphere. The film's pacing feels like a leisurely stroll through Munich, allowing you to soak in the subtleties of its surroundings. It's not just a narrative but an exploration of themes like identity and community, presented with a raw honesty. I found the performances to be quite grounded, bringing a layer of authenticity that’s often overshadowed by flashier productions. While the practical effects aren’t the centerpiece here, they serve the story without drawing attention away from the characters and their interactions. There’s something unique about its understated approach that lingers in the mind long after the credits roll.
Pärchentausch München is a rare find for collectors, as it hasn’t received widespread distribution, making physical copies quite scarce. Interest is primarily among those who appreciate local cinema and the subtleties of regional storytelling. The film’s uniqueness lies not in spectacle but in its local color and relatable themes, which may appeal to niche collectors focused on German films. As the market for such films continues to evolve, this title holds the potential to grow in recognition among dedicated enthusiasts.
